Ottawa will not have nine players including running back Jackson Bennett (head), wide receiver Shaq Evans (hand), defensive lineman Blessman Ta’ala (calf), linebackers Chizi Umunakwe (shoulder), Jovan Santos-Knox (hamstring), and defensive back Cariel Brooks (foot). In addition, defensive lineman Lorenzo Mauldin IV (foot) is a game-time decision.

Calgary will miss six players including wide receiver Luther Hakunavanhu (ankle), offensive lineman Joshua Coker (ankle), defensive lineman Elliott Graham (shoulder), and defensive backs Nick Statz (foot), Demetri Royer (ankle), and Nick Taylor (hamstring).
